The answer to 'why is my retaining wall erosion' is that there are several common causes, including poor drainage, soil erosion, and improper construction. Retaining wall erosion can lead to cracks, leaning, or even complete failure of the wall, which can be dangerous and costly to repair.
Some of the key symptoms of retaining wall erosion include water pooling behind the wall, soil or debris washing out from behind the wall, and visible cracks or gaps appearing in the wall. If you notice any of these signs, it's important to address the issue promptly to prevent further damage.
